Technologic95 Posté(e) le 29 janvier 2016 Posté(e) le 29 janvier 2016 Bonjour, Je cherche depuis un moment une méthode afin de différer une date. Mais je n'arrive pas à trouver comment. Je suis en train de créer un skript BAT sur mon serveur et je cherche justement un moyen afin que lorsque l'on ban un joueur, que la date soit différée (SI c'est vraiment ça le mot ^^) Par exemple je ban le 29-01-2016 19:45:12 pendant 30 minutes en marquant "30m" (selon le bat), je cherche un moyen que ça marque comme date de "dé-ban" le 29-01-2016 20:15:12 . Et si possible, de même pour les heures, jours, mois... J'ai déjà un add-on de skript qui permet de configurer les variables avec le temps: [spoiler=Les variables] set {_second} to "%seconds%" set {_minute} to "%minutes%" set {_heure} to "%hour%" set {_jour} to "%day%" set {_mois} to "%month%" set {_annee} to "%year%" Je aussi comment envoyer la requête SQL à la base de donnée BAT. C'est juste la date différée que je bloque. Si avec votre aide ça peux marcher, je pourrai vous envoyer mon Skript BAT. :) Merci d'avance pour votre aide.
Spartan9802 Posté(e) le 30 janvier 2016 Posté(e) le 30 janvier 2016 Bonjour, Voilà un petit exemple: set {_date} to now add 10 minutes to {_date}
Technologic95 Posté(e) le 30 janvier 2016 Auteur Posté(e) le 30 janvier 2016 Aussi simple que ça? J'avais pensé que c'était plus compliqué XD Cependant si je veux ajouter des minutes à partir de l'argument, ça ne marche pas. http://prntscr.com/9wtrbk command /testtime <text>: trigger: set {_date} to now message "%{_date}%" set {_chiffre} to "%arg 1%" set {_number} to subtext of {_chiffre} from (first index of "" in {_chiffre} + 0) to (first index of "m" in {_chiffre} - 1) #* add {_number} minutes to {_date} #C'est ici que ça ne marche pas :/ message "%{_date}%" Comme j,ai dis plus haut, lorsque que je sanctionne un joueur pour 30 minutes, j'ai à taper 30m. Par la suite la ligne va retirer le "m" de la variable.
Spartan9802 Posté(e) le 30 janvier 2016 Posté(e) le 30 janvier 2016 Normal remplace <text> par <number> :)
Technologic95 Posté(e) le 30 janvier 2016 Auteur Posté(e) le 30 janvier 2016 Mouai, j'aurai bien voulu faire m pour faire minutes pour éviter de faire un nouvel argument, mais je vais m'ajuster. Merci :)
Spartan9802 Posté(e) le 30 janvier 2016 Posté(e) le 30 janvier 2016 J'ai pas le temps la de suite, mais je te ferrait ça se soir ;)
Messages recommandés